@AndrewRusinas

Простая задачка: как сделать квадрат в css?

Но есть загвоздка. А если подробнее:
Как сделать блок с равными сторонами, в котором явно задается только одна сторона?
Например, ширина 300px, высота автоматически 300px.
Задачка на знание css, с которой я не справился, но понимаю, что решение на поверхности.
  • Вопрос задан
  • 886 просмотров
Решения вопроса 1
@justabit
<div class="box"></div>

.box {
  width: 150px;
  overflow: hidden;
  background: #4679BD;
}
.box:before {
  content: "";
  display: block;
  padding-top: 100%;
}


Результат https://codepen.io/anon/pen/WYMOoZ
Ответ написан
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ы